Transaction 741398613cd53336037e15fcc75c13dd7453d0855c056ea8dfa7579f58cd65c9
1 Input
1 Output
-
741398613cd53336037e15fcc75c13dd7453d0855c056ea8dfa7579f58cd65c9:0
- value
- 50552435
- script pubkey
- OP_0 OP_PUSHBYTES_20 0b9204586945eaa2cf479442796885fbe8a346c5
- address
- bc1qpwfqgkrfgh429n68j3p8j6y9l052x3k9jxvjax